Well stocked in I/O, lacking good fan control software. Overall good board.
Stable board, capable of driving a stock i7 7700k (my previous Gigabyte H110n board was incapable of doing that!). Has S/PDIF, which saves me the cost of an adapter board. I don't have any USB-c devices (nor Thunderbolt 3 for that matter), but the presence of a Thunderbolt 3 port is welcome.
Board layout seems okay, with most things easily accessible, VRMs stay under 60C in my cramped mITX box (NCASE M1; VRM overheating is why the H110n board was incapable of powering a stock 7700k).
Overall, my only real complaint is the ASRock fan control tools in Windows are lacking (not at all present), especially compared to the basic Gigabyte board (the H110n). It's hard to get a good impression of what the actual fan response is, since it takes a full reboot to implement any changes in the fan curve. That being said, it seems the default fan control settings are good enough. Not too loud and it keeps the CPU under 70C.
